Dr Anthony Mbonye is among the 105 individual scientists worldwide who have won grants from the Bill and Melinda Gates Foundation to explore bold and largely unproven ways to improve global health.

The assistant commissioner in charge of reproductive health in the Ministry of Health and an associate professor of public health at Uganda Christian University, Dr Mbonye will be researching on involving the Private Sector in the Prevention of Mother-to-Child Transmission of HIV in Uganda. He talked to Kakaire A. Kirunda on his upcoming three-year-study and PMTCT in general.
